Training & Personal Development at Cisco Australia

9.1
9.1 rating for Training, based on 18 reviews
Please describe the training programmes at your company and tell us what skills you've picked up.
My first year in the company was training, it involved everything from - Presentation Skills - Executive presence - Sales methodologies - Technology courses (CCDA/CCNA) - Etiquette - Etc.
Experienced, Sydney - 13 Jul 2015
Cisco will kick off the year with our Global Sales kick off either run locally in Sydney for Australia/New Zealand or in Las Vegas. Outside of the annual sales kick off Cisco also regularly holds video training per quarter and each team individually will create training schedules in accordance to roles and requirements.

Intensive sales training from across the world, including board members of major companies, I.T security specialists and top sales coaches.

Less than a year in my role, I've been provided ITIL training, presentation and facilitation training, and negotiation and influence training.

through the graduate program there were 3 formal months of training, along with the opportunity to shadow and learn from day to day activities of others.
